利用對流發電:太陽能上升氣流塔如何擴大無燃料再生能源

什麼是太陽上升氣流塔?

太陽能上升氣流塔 (SUT) 是一種大規模、無燃料、可再生能源發電系統,利用對流原理發電。它由一個寬闊透明的集熱器(類似溫室)組成,該集熱器利用太陽輻射加熱周圍的空氣;一個高大的煙囪或塔,用於將加熱的空氣向上引導;以及煙囪底部的一系列風力發電機,用於捕獲上升動能。塔越高,集熱器直徑越大,熱上升氣流就越強,從而能夠利用儲存在地面和隔熱層中的熱質量,在白天甚至夜間持續產生更多能量。

與依賴直接太陽能轉換或熱機的光伏和聚光太陽能技術不同,太陽能上升氣流塔 (SUT) 依靠差異加熱產生的物理空氣流動來運作。這些系統非常適合太陽照度度高且地形平坦的炎熱乾旱地區。此外,由於該系統無需水冷卻,因此尤其適合其他電力技術難以適應的沙漠環境。隨著能源負責人將目光投向傳統再生能源以外的全天候發電可能性,太陽能上升氣流塔 (SUT) 正重新成為公用事業規模多元化策略中可靠的候選方案。

太陽能上升氣流塔部署在哪裡以及哪些計劃正在定義景觀?

迄今為止,最引人注目的太陽能上升氣流塔示範計畫是1980年代初在西班牙建造的50千瓦曼薩納雷斯原型機。雖然其輸出功率不大,但卻證明了這個概念的基本可行性。最近,澳洲、中國、印度和阿拉伯聯合大公國等國家都表示有興趣將SUT作為其長期可再生能源計畫的一部分。在澳大利亞,太陽能任務計劃計畫安裝一座1000公尺高的塔,配備7公里寬的集熱器,發電量超過20萬千瓦。同樣,印度拉賈斯坦邦和古吉拉突邦的沙漠地區由於太陽能潛力大且土地資源豐富,也被考慮進行試點部署。

在中國,研究機構正在評估將太陽能發電塔(SUT)與聚光太陽能、光伏和風力發電系統一起整合到混合可再生能源園區,尤其是在地形相對平坦的內陸地區。中東和北非(MENA)地區也被視為太陽能發電塔的潛在熱點地區,約旦和摩洛哥正在進行可行性研究。雖然商業規模的太陽能發電塔尚未實現,但致力於長期可再生基本負載解決方案的能源基礎設施開發商、學術聯盟和環境工程師的興趣日益濃厚。隨著技術檢驗、資金籌措模式和模組化塔架建設的不斷發展,預計未來十年部署機會將逐漸顯現。

採用太陽能上升氣流塔面臨哪些區域和技術挑戰?

儘管SUT在理論上頗具吸引力,但迄今為止,一些技術和經濟障礙限制了其發展。最突出的挑戰是建造超過500公尺高的塔和覆蓋數平方公里的集熱器所需的巨額資本支出。在沙漠環境中建造這樣的巨型結構需要先進的材料、抗風設計和大量的後勤協調。此外,單一SUT的能量輸出高度依賴其尺寸,因此小規模的安裝從經濟上來說不可行。

從區域來看,在擁有廣闊無人居住土地、太陽照度高且對非常規可再生能源技術有政策支持的國家,部署太陽能發電最為可行。這些國家包括非洲、中東、澳洲和中亞的部分地區。這些地區的當地法規、土地使用政策和競爭性太陽能技術往往導致人們關注模組化、成熟的系統,例如太陽能光伏和風能。然而,一些政府和能源智庫正在重新審視太陽能發電系統 (SUT) 的獨特價值提案:零燃料投入、無需陸地移動部件、無需用水,以及建成後極低的營運和維修成本。

技術創新也在解決核心限制。模組化塔段、自然冷卻集熱器材料和3D模擬工具正在最佳化設計並降低成本。一些最新的SUT設計採用了相變材料和混合儲熱系統,以增加熱慣性並確保更穩定的夜間氣流。此外,機器學習和遙感探測正應用於位置、風流建模和效能預測,以降低開發風險。

這項技術可能帶來的市場成長動力和未來應用有哪些?

太陽能上升氣流塔市場的成長受到多種因素的驅動,包括對永續基本負載電力世界的探索、對無水能源技術的需求,以及對公共產業規模可再生能源組合多元化的追求。隨著太陽能和風能在全球範圍內的普及,電網負責人正在尋求低中斷系統,以確保可靠性和可用性。太陽能上升氣流塔 (SUT) 憑藉其穩定的每日發電曲線和簡單的機械設計,可補充波動的可再生能源,而無需複雜的電池系統。能夠與農業活動共址或作為集熱器下方的生態保護區,可以提高土地利用效率。

新的研究機會包括與CSP或生質能混合,以在陰天或較冷天氣中維持塔內氣流,並將SUT用作大氣建模和碳捕獲的研究平台。在沙漠環境中,集熱器空間可兼作透過冷凝系統淡化海水或作為作物保護的遮陽結構。此外,工業活動產生的廢熱可用於補充塔的入口溫度,使SUT成為工業脫碳工作的一部分。

隨著世界關注長壽命再生能源、碳中和基本負載電力和循環基礎設施,太陽能上升氣流塔(SUT)曾一度被認為在概念上過於雄心勃勃,如今卻再次被討論,成為高度可再生世界可行的基礎設施選擇。隨著模組化建築技術的成熟以及氣候調適成為基礎設施規劃的核心,SUT 有潛力成為太陽能資源豐富的國家可再生能源格局中的標誌性特徵。

Harnessing Convection for Power: How Solar Updraft Towers Are Scaling Zero-Fuel Renewable Electricity

What Is a Solar Updraft Tower and Why Is It Being Viewed as a Long-Term Renewable Power Solution?

A solar updraft tower (SUT) is a large-scale, zero-fuel renewable energy system that generates electricity using convection principles. It comprises three key components: a wide transparent collector (greenhouse-like roof) that heats ambient air using solar radiation, a tall chimney or tower that channels the heated air upward, and a series of wind turbines placed at the chimney base to capture the kinetic energy of the rising airflow. The greater the height of the tower and the diameter of the collector, the stronger the thermal uplift and the more energy that can be generated continuously throughout the day-and even at night using thermal mass stored in the ground or heat-retaining materials.

Unlike solar PV and CSP technologies that rely on direct solar conversion or thermal engines, SUTs operate on physical air movement created through differential heating, offering inherent mechanical simplicity, minimal maintenance, and extended operational lifespans exceeding 50 years. These systems are ideally suited to hot, arid regions with high solar irradiance and flat terrain. Moreover, because the system does not require water for cooling, it is particularly well-suited to desert environments where other power technologies may falter. As energy planners look beyond conventional renewables for 24/7 generation potential, solar updraft towers are re-emerging as credible candidates in utility-scale diversification strategies.

Where Are Solar Updraft Towers Being Deployed and What Projects Are Defining the Landscape?

The most prominent solar updraft tower demonstration to date remains the 50 kW Manzanares prototype in Spain, constructed in the early 1980s. Though modest in output, it proved the basic viability of the concept. More recently, countries like Australia, China, India, and the UAE have expressed interest in SUTs as part of long-term renewable energy planning. In Australia, the Solar Mission Project once envisioned a 1,000-meter-tall tower with a 7-kilometer-wide collector, projected to generate over 200 MW-though it remains unrealized due to financing and land acquisition challenges. Similarly, India-s desert regions in Rajasthan and Gujarat have been explored for pilot deployments given their high solar potential and land availability.

In China, research institutions have evaluated SUTs for integration into hybrid renewable parks alongside CSP, PV, and wind systems, particularly in interior provinces with excess flat terrain. The Middle East and North Africa (MENA) region is also being evaluated as a potential hotspot for SUTs, with feasibility studies underway in Jordan and Morocco. While commercial-scale SUTs have not yet been realized, interest is intensifying among energy infrastructure developers, academic consortia, and environmental engineers focused on long-duration renewable baseload solutions. As technological validation, financing models, and modular tower construction evolve, deployment opportunities are expected to materialize in the coming decade.

What Are the Regional and Technical Challenges Facing Solar Updraft Tower Adoption?

Despite its theoretical appeal, several technical and economic barriers have historically limited SUT development. The most prominent challenge is the enormous capital expenditure required to construct towers often exceeding 500 meters in height and collectors covering several square kilometers. Engineering such massive structures in desert environments requires advanced materials, wind-resilient designs, and substantial logistical coordination. Additionally, the energy output of a single SUT is heavily dependent on its scale-meaning that smaller installations tend to be economically unfeasible.

Regionally, adoption is most feasible in countries with large expanses of unoccupied land, high solar irradiance, and political support for unconventional renewable technologies. While this includes parts of Africa, the Middle East, Australia, and Central Asia, local regulations, land-use policies, and competing solar technologies often redirect focus toward more modular and mature systems like PV or wind. However, several governments and energy think tanks are now revisiting SUTs for their unique value propositions: zero fuel inputs, no moving parts above ground, no water usage, and extremely low operations and maintenance costs once constructed.

Technological innovation is also addressing core limitations. Modular tower segments, self-cooling collector materials, and 3D simulation tools are enabling better design optimization and reduced costs. Some newer SUT designs incorporate phase-change materials and hybrid heat storage systems to enhance thermal inertia and ensure more consistent night-time airflow. Further, machine learning and remote sensing are being applied to site selection, wind flow modeling, and performance prediction to reduce development risks.

What Is Driving Market Growth and What Future Applications Could Emerge from the Technology?

The growth in the solar updraft tower market is driven by several factors including the global search for sustainable baseload power, the need for water-free energy technologies, and the push to diversify utility-scale renewable portfolios. As global PV and wind deployments increase, grid planners are seeking low-intermittency systems to ensure reliability and dispatchability. SUTs, with their steady diurnal generation curve and simple mechanical design, can complement variable renewables without requiring complex battery systems. Their ability to co-locate with agricultural activities under the collector, or act as ecological preserves, enhances land-use efficiency.

Emerging opportunities include hybridization with CSP or biomass to maintain tower airflow during cloudy or cooler periods, and the use of SUTs as research platforms for atmospheric modeling and carbon capture. In desert environments, collector spaces could be dual-purposed for saline water desalination through condensation systems or as shade structures for agrovoltaic crop protection. Additionally, waste heat from industrial operations could be used to supplement tower inflow temperatures, making SUTs part of industrial decarbonization efforts.

With global attention turning toward long-duration renewables, carbon-neutral baseload power, and circular infrastructure, solar updraft towers-once sidelined as conceptually ambitious-are returning to the conversation as viable infrastructure for a high-renewables world. As modular construction techniques mature and climate adaptation becomes central to infrastructure planning, SUTs could become signature features of the renewable energy landscape in solar-rich nations.
